1. Introduction to Steel Shot

Steel shot, known in Chinese as 钢丸, plays a pivotal role in various industrial applications due to its high durability and effectiveness. Manufactured from high-quality steel, this product is widely used in shot blasting, surface preparation, and cleaning processes. Its robust properties lend themselves well to both high-impact and high-abrasion environments. The versatility of steel shot makes it an indispensable tool in industries ranging from automotive to aerospace, and even in metal fabrication. 2. Definition and Production Process

To grasp the significance of 钢丸, it is vital to comprehend what it is and how it is produced. Steel shot is essentially small spherical particles made from hardened steel. The production process typically involves melting steel, which is then poured into a forming machine to create uniform balls. After cooling, the balls undergo a hardening process, often through quenching, to achieve the desired strength and toughness. Certain variations of steel shot may also include alloying elements to enhance corrosion resistance or alter hardness levels. The precision involved in creating steel shot ensures consistent performance, making it ideal for industrial uses.

3. Key Applications in Various Industries

Steel shot finds numerous applications across different sectors, owing to its remarkable properties. In the automotive industry, it is used for cleaning and finishing components such as engines and body panels, ensuring a pristine surface ready for coatings. Similarly, in the aerospace sector, 钢丸 is employed to prep aircraft parts, where precision and cleanliness are non-negotiable. Additionally, its use in manufacturing helps remove burrs and defects from metal materials. Beyond manufacturing, steel shot is also utilized in maintenance for equipment cleaning, ensuring optimal performance and longevity. With such diverse applications, steel shot proves to be a vital asset in industrial operations.
Furthermore, the construction and renovation industries benefit significantly from steel shot's capabilities. It is frequently used in preparing surfaces for paint and other finishes, enhancing adhesion and durability. Additionally, many sandblasting services utilize steel shot due to its effective abrasive properties, which allow for quicker and cleaner results compared to traditional sand. The environmental benefits of using steel shot over sand are also substantial, as it is recyclable and generates less dust during operations, making it a more sustainable choice. 4. Usage Guidelines for Optimal Performance

To achieve the best results when using 钢丸, following specific usage guidelines is crucial. First and foremost, selecting the proper grade of steel shot for a particular application is essential. Using a finer shot for delicate surfaces or a coarser shot for tougher materials can dramatically affect the outcome. Operational parameters, including pressure and distance from the workpiece, should also be carefully monitored, as these can influence the cleaning efficiency and surface finish. Regular maintenance of blasting equipment is equally critical; ensuring that equipment is kept in optimal condition will prolong its lifespan and effectiveness.
Moreover, safety precautions during the blasting process cannot be overlooked. Operators should always wear suitable personal protective equipment (PPE) to mitigate risks associated with flying debris. Adequate ventilation in the workspace is also essential to prevent the buildup of dust and harmful particles. Conducting routine training for operators and personnel ensures that everyone is on the same page regarding best practices for handling and using steel shot efficiently. 5. Performance Specifications and Grades

Performance specifications and grades of steel shot vary, catering to different industrial needs. Generally, steel shot is classified by diameter and hardness, with common sizes ranging from a few millimeters to several millimeters in diameter. The hardness is typically measured on the Rockwell or Vickers scale, with tougher variants able to withstand heavier impacts without fracturing. Knowing the appropriate grade for specific applications is vital to ensure both effectiveness and safety during use. Businesses must consult with suppliers or experts to choose the right combination of size and hardness that aligns with their operational requirements.
In addition, a common performance specification for 钢丸 focuses on its cleanliness. Steel shot needs to have minimal impurities to avoid contamination of workpieces, which can lead to defects in the final product. Therefore, manufacturers often adhere to strict quality control protocols to ensure that the steel shot produced meets industry standards. The consistency in size and hardness also plays a significant role in delivering the expected performance during surface treatment and blasting processes, making it a crucial factor for businesses looking to uphold quality in their operations.
